.page_about__WuQPe{max-width:1200px;margin:0 auto}.page_hero__qs3fl{position:relative;height:60vh;display:flex;align-items:flex-end}.page_heroImage__8G2Sz{position:absolute;top:0;left:0;width:100%;height:100%;z-index:-1}.page_heroContent__FRIOO{padding:2rem;color:white;text-shadow:1px 1px 3px rgba(0,0,0,.8);width:100%;background:linear-gradient(transparent,rgba(0,0,0,.7))}.page_hero__qs3fl h1{font-size:3rem;margin-bottom:.5rem;color:#be1313}.page_subtitle__HMpml{font-size:1.5rem;font-style:italic}.page_story__qwGYr{display:grid;grid-template-columns:1fr 1fr;gap:2rem;padding:4rem 2rem}.page_storyContent__F0EN_ h2{color:#be1313;margin-bottom:1.5rem;font-size:2rem}.page_storyContent__F0EN_ p{margin-bottom:1.5rem;line-height:1.8}.page_quote__ni__S{background-color:var(--light);padding:1.5rem;border-left:4px solid #be1313;font-style:italic;margin:2rem 0}.page_heritage__1vH_6{padding:4rem 2rem;text-align:center;background-color:var(--light)}.page_heritage__1vH_6 h2{color:#be1313;margin-bottom:2rem}.page_heritage__1vH_6 p{max-width:800px;margin:0 auto 2rem}.page_heritageImages__YrEKw{display:flex;justify-content:center;gap:2rem;margin-top:2rem}.page_values__rPTAZ{padding:4rem 2rem}.page_values__rPTAZ h2{text-align:center;color:#be1313;margin-bottom:3rem}.page_valuesGrid__z_Jw_{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em}.page_valueCard__hrsHn{background-color:white;padding:2rem;border-radius:8px;box-shadow:0 3px 10px rgba(0,0,0,.1);text-align:center}.page_valueCard__hrsHn h3{color:#be1313;margin-bottom:1rem}@media (max-width:768px){.page_aboutTeaser__Bny49,.page_hero__qs3fl,.page_returnHome__jT70S,.page_story__qwGYr{padding-left:1rem;padding-right:1rem;width:100vw;box-sizing:border-box;margin-left:-1rem;margin-right:-1rem}.page_hero__qs3fl{height:auto;min-height:60vh;width:110%;margin-top:0;padding-top:3rem;padding-bottom:2rem}.page_heroImage__8G2Sz{width:120%}.page_hero__qs3fl h1{font-size:2rem;padding:1;word-wrap:break-word;max-width:100%}.page_story__qwGYr{grid-template-columns:1fr;padding-top:2rem;padding-bottom:2rem;margin-left:2px}.page_heritageImages__YrEKw{flex-direction:column;align-items:center;margin:0;width:100%}.page_aboutTeaser__Bny49{grid-template-columns:1fr;padding:2rem 1rem;gap:1.5rem}.page_aboutImage__73Pga{min-height:200px;order:-1;margin:0 -1rem;width:calc(100% + 2rem);border-radius:0}.page_returnHome__jT70S{position:fixed;bottom:1rem;left:0;right:0;padding:0 1rem;text-align:center}.page_returnHomeButton__OvgxS{width:100%;max-width:calc(100vw - 2rem);box-sizing:border-box;margin:0 auto}.page_returnHomeBottom__okIbs{display:none}.page_img__ZI6Oh{max-width:100%;height:auto;display:block}}